Monument record MDO29512 - Undated mound, possibly a round barrow, Dragons Hill, Lyme Regis
Please read our guidance about the use of Dorset Historic Environment Record data.
Summary
A low earthwork mound, 8m across, is visible under snow on aerial photographs taken in 1963. The feature is of uncertain date and is potentially the site of a Bronze Age round barrow or post medieval spoil heap.
